Chairmen, councilors, and women leaders from Dawakin Tofa, Gezawa, Garun Malam, and Nasarawa local government areas of Kano State have defected from the All Progressives Congress (APC) to the New Nigeria Peoples Party (NNPP).

The defectors include the Chairmen of Dawakin Tofa, Ado Tambai; Garun Malam Local Government, Mudassir Aliyu; and Nasarawa Local Government, Lawan Aramposu—the local government of the National Chairman of APC, Abdullahi Ganduje—as well as their councilors and women leaders.

At a reception ceremony on Saturday at the Government House, State Governor Abba Kabir Yusuf expressed his pleasure that such grassroots political leaders have decided to join their movement.

“This gathering has displayed what Aramposu describes as the new model of politics. I am overwhelmed to receive these leading politicians with their supporters into our great party.
